On 5/7/2014 2:55 AM, Bruce Hoult wrote:
On Wednesday, May 7, 2014 1:20:44 PM UTC+12, Bill D wrote: I can assure you that the higher a glider's performance, the safer it is. It's the old, low L/D gliders that can run out of altitude before getting lined up with the runway. I agree with you. I'm shaking my head every time I read this thread. In a modern glass glider (such as the DG1000's I instruct in) with a 40 knot stall speed and being towed at 70 knots you should be able to execute a safe 180º turn with*zero* loss of height. The comparison isn't quite as simple as just looking at L/D. Turn radius also has a lot to do with your chances of making it back to the field, and turn radius is proportional to the SQUARE of airspeed. Compare your example (40 knot stall) with a (horrors) 2-33. The highest stall listed for a 2-33 is around 30 knots. If you do the math, you will find that your DG1000 has nearly double the turn radius of the slower glider. Vaughn |
